President Maduro expects opening of the country for October

The President of the Republic, Nicolás Maduro, announced this Wednesday that the country could enter an opening stage for the month of October, “But we must be careful, yesterday (day of the week of flexibility) the number of infections (by Covid 19) rose up”, he warned.

During a new journey of Productive Economy Wednesdays, dedicated this week to the production of protein from the sea and activities of the fishing sector, the Head of State explained that the Government team, when evaluating the progress of the vaccination plan and the goals set for In the month of October, he estimates that by the tenth month of the year “The country can be opened. Take care, yesterday the number of infected rose, let nobody be careless. There are many people in the streets, but you must take care”, he added.

Rhe national president reiterated that, according to the schedule, in the months of June, July and August the majority of the population may be immunized.

“This is how we will advance in achieving herd immunity, as scientists call it, and in the months of October, November and December we will have more activity and movement”, he said.

Single office for exporters in Puerto Cabello:

In this context, President Nicolás Maduro also announced, as part of the processes to strengthen the digital economy, that the Bolivariana de Puertos state company is reinvigorating the single office for foreign trade in the port of Puerto Cabello, a dependency that will allow to shorten the times in the export processes.

During a television contact with Bolipuertos in Puerto Cabello, Carabobo state, President Maduro highlighted the support of the revolutionary management to the small and medium-sized, industrial and manufacturing sectors that, with his contribution, promote the economic reactivation of the Nation.

On this Productive Wednesday day, from Bolívar state, the National President inaugurated the Expo-Sale of Fertilizers and Agricultural Products, during which will be sold 70,000 tons of fertilizers and agricultural inputs.

This Expo-sale will also offer the sale of bovines and pigs, vegetable seedlings and medicinal plants, an exhibition of innovators and cultivators, as well as more than 20 tons of vegetable items.

In this sense, he stressed that to date, Venezuela produces 82% of the food consumed in the country. “An achievement amidst the war!” He stressed.
